I need an Android application that lets players record and review their batting sessions in real time. The single-minded goal for version 1 is reliable performance tracking: number of balls faced, runs scored, strike rate, boundaries, time spent at the crease, and any custom metrics I decide to add later. After each session the app should generate clear visuals—charts or simple tables—so progress is obvious at a glance.

I already have rough sketches of the screens and the data points I want stored. You would turn those sketches into a polished Android build, using a clean architecture that makes future additions (such as swing analysis or built-in drills) straightforward. Local data storage is fine for now, but please structure the project so I can plug in Firebase or another cloud back-end when I’m ready.

Deliverables
• Full Android Studio/Kotlin project with well-commented source
• Signed APK ready for sideloading
• Brief README covering setup, key classes, and how to add new metrics

Acceptance is complete when I can install the APK on a stock Android device, record a session, view the saved statistics, and see the data persist after closing and reopening the app.
